Output 8160343574b7181fba52d2fc7b9530f9c1e5866f31b320e882181d11124c403d:9

value
3327449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 342ba14f6588d6be289b70cdd9a73f02f08db2fd OP_EQUAL
address
36SsKzXZv2a7SYFG24qHixHji1NwugofhD
transaction
8160343574b7181fba52d2fc7b9530f9c1e5866f31b320e882181d11124c403d
confirmations
327711
spent
true